2026 World Cup: Mexico and South Korea secure first wins in Group A

Mexico beats South Africa 2-0 and South Korea defeats the Czech Republic 2-1

Mexico and South Korea made a winning debut in Group A of the 2026 World Cup. Aguirre's team defeated South Africa 2-0 at the Estadio Azteca, while South Korea beat the Czech Republic 2-1 in Guadalajara to secure their first three points of the tournament's group stage.

Mexico-South Africa 2-0

Il Mexico starts strong and finds the advantage already in the 9th minute with Quinones, who slipped the ball under the legs of South African goalkeeper Williams after a mistake by Sithole. The match remained balanced until the doubling of the lead in the 67th minute, signed by Raul Jimenez with a header to the far post from Alvarado's cross. The match heated up in the final minutes with two red cards: Sithole and Zwane left the South Africans with nine men, while Montes was sent off for a last-man foul among the Mexicans. The score remained at 2 - 0, allowing Mexico to start the competition on the right foot.

South Korea-Czech Republic 2-1

In Guadalajara, South Korea initially dominated, but the Czech Republic surprised in the 58th minute with a goal from Tailor thanks to a great header. Korea, however, responded almost immediately: in the 67th minute Hwang In-Beom equalises the score after skipping past the goalkeeper with a beautiful, soft touch, and in the 81st minute Hyeon-Gyu Oh He scores the winning goal, setting the score at 2 - 1The Czech Republic had a chance to equalize in the final minutes, but Kim Seung-gyu performed a miracle to save his team.

La South Korea They thus earned their first three points, responding to Mexico's victory and moving top of Group A. The next match will see the Asians face the hosts, in a match that could already be worth the top spot in the group.
